How Texas election officials are dealing with a flood of challenges to voter registrations
Votebeat is a nonprofit news organization reporting on voting access and election administration across the U.S. Sign up for Votebeat Texas’ free newsletter here.County election departments across Texas are trying to reassure voters amid a flood of formal challenges questioning whether their registrations are valid. The challenges, filed by conservative groups and individual activists, seek to remove tens of thousands of voters from the rolls on the grounds that they don’t live in the county, are not citizens, or have died.Election officials say the challenges are complicating the work they’re already doing to keep their voter rolls updated. "Feels-like" temperatures across North Texas to reach up to 112 degrees this weekend
NORTH TEXAS – Temperatures as the weekend approaches are forecasted to reach 105 degrees, which is why CBS News Texas meteorologists issued weather alerts from Friday through next Wednesday.Temperatures will range from 103 degrees to 105 degrees and "feels-like" temperatures will reach 110 degrees to 112 degrees. From Thursday through Saturday, the ridge of high pressure strengthens over the southwest. It will then shift east and expand with the ridge axis being over the Southern Plains from Sunday to Monday. Texas small businesses most concerned about inflation, property taxes
(The Center Square) – Despite Texas’ strong economy, small business owners are struggling with high inflationary costs and high property taxes, a National Federation of Independent Business survey found. The findings come from NFIB’s 11th “Small Business Problems and Priorities” survey published every four years since 1982.
